Reduction of hospitalizations with diarrhea among children aged 0-5 years in Nouakchott, Mauritania, following the introduction of rotavirus vaccine.

Vaccine. 2019 Mar 7;37(11):1407-1411. doi: 10.1016/j.vaccine.2019.01.078. Epub 2019 Feb 11.

Abstract

INTRODUCTION

Rotavirus vaccine was introduced in Mauritania in December 2014. We investigated hospitalizations with diarrhea during pre and post-vaccination periods among children aged 0-5 years in Nouakchott, the capital of Mauritania.

METHODS

We conducted a retrospective review of hospital admission registries from November 1st 2012 through October 31th 2017 at all referral hospitals in Nouakchott. We described admissions of children aged 0-5 years by diagnosis, data of admission, age and sex, and compared the proportion of all childhood hospitalizations with diarrhea before and after rotavirus vaccine introduction.

RESULTS

In total, 6552 (19%) of all 34,329 hospitalizations in 0-5 year-olds had diarrhea. Of these, 3523/16,952 (20.7%) were recorded during the pre-vaccine period, 1373/6897 (19.9%) during the transition period (November 2014-October 2015), and 1656/10,480 (15.8%) during the post-vaccination period. The proportion of all childhood hospitalizations with diarrhea during the pre-vaccine period was 22.6% among males and 18.7% among females. Approximately one third (32.3%) of hospitalizations with diarrhea occurred in children aged 6-11 months. During the post-vaccination period, the proportion of hospitalizations with diarrhea declined by 24%, and the highest reduction (74%) was observed in children aged 2 to 5 years (P < 0.001).

CONCLUSIONS

The proportion of childhood hospitalizations with diarrhea in Nouakchott was reduced by about one fourth after introduction of rotavirus vaccination in Mauritania, indicating a major impact for public health for children in the capital city.

摘要

简介

2014 年 12 月,毛里塔尼亚引入了轮状病毒疫苗。我们调查了首都努瓦克肖特 0-5 岁儿童在疫苗接种前后时期因腹泻住院的情况。

方法

我们对 2012 年 11 月 1 日至 2017 年 10 月 31 日期间所有转诊医院的住院登记册进行了回顾性审查。我们按诊断、入院数据、年龄和性别描述了 0-5 岁儿童的入院情况,并比较了轮状病毒疫苗引入前后所有儿童腹泻住院的比例。

结果

在总共 34329 名 0-5 岁儿童的住院治疗中,有 6552 名(19%)患有腹泻。其中,3523/16952(20.7%)记录在疫苗接种前时期,1373/6897(19.9%)记录在过渡时期(2014 年 11 月至 2015 年 10 月),1656/10480(15.8%)记录在疫苗接种后时期。疫苗接种前时期,男性儿童腹泻住院的比例为 22.6%,女性儿童为 18.7%。约三分之一(32.3%)的腹泻住院发生在 6-11 月龄儿童中。在疫苗接种后时期,腹泻住院的比例下降了 24%,其中 2-5 岁儿童的降幅最大(74%)(P<0.001)。

结论

在毛里塔尼亚引入轮状病毒疫苗后,努瓦克肖特儿童腹泻住院的比例下降了约四分之一,这表明对首都儿童的公共卫生产生了重大影响。
